Psychiatry Assessment

A psychiatric evaluation is a process where psychiatrists gather information about the patient using interviews and psychometric tests. The information collected is used to assess the patient's cognitive abilities.

An assessment should take place in a secure and private setting. The person being evaluated is permitted to bring a family or friend member along if they so decide to do so.

Psychiatrists

Psychiatrists have a vast knowledge of mental health. They can perform a full range of psychological and medical tests and use the results to diagnose an illness. They can also evaluate the connection between emotional problems and physical ailments and collaborate with patients to create treatment strategies. Psychotherapists can also provide psychotherapy.

In a psychiatry assessment the psychiatrist will ask the patient questions based on symptoms they are experiencing. The interview will also include a discussion about the patient's mental state as well as their past. It is important that patients are open with their psychiatrist in london uk. This process can be challenging for some. You can also bring a family member or trusted friend along to provide support.

The psychiatrist will also examine the patient's history of family history, background, and work life, and will take into consideration any previous diagnoses. They will then examine the medical records of the patient and make an assessment according to their observations and findings. They will also consider any other factors that might be relevant, like the genetics of a patient and their personal experience.

It is not unusual that psychiatrists prescribe medications. They will start with a small amount and monitor their effects. They will also check in with their patients regularly to check how they are doing. A psychiatrist uk nhs may perform psychotherapy or refer their patients to a different therapist, in accordance with the situation. Psychotherapy can help ease psychiatric symptoms and improve your daily functioning and long-term well-being.

Psychologists

Psychologists are trained to study the complexities of human behavior and mental health. Their assessments are used to identify and treat behavioral disorders as well as to provide advice and guidance in improving the health of patients. They are also involved with research and education. They employ a variety of tools, including psychometric testing, to assess their patients. These are standardized, validated tests that measure intelligence and personality traits, as well as cognitive neuroscience, vocational aptitude, and other factors. Psychologists use these tools to assess their own performance, work and to monitor the effectiveness their treatment.

Psychological assessments can be conducted in a consensual manner or as part of a formal evaluation pursuant to the Mental Health Act. The latter is usually conducted in an interview room which is specially designed at the local hospital. It can be a scary situation and many people feel they need to bring along a friend or family member to offer support. Some people prefer to bring an advocate, who can represent their interests and needs. These could be professionals like lawyers or mental health professionals.

During the examination psychologists will ask questions regarding your past and present symptoms, and will then use the information to come up with an informed diagnosis. Psychologists consider your entire situation when assessing you, and will explain the findings of their assessment in plain language. Occupational therapy

Occupational therapy is a field that assists people who are disabled to manage their lives and daily activities. It can be done in a variety of ways such as retraining people for the job and life skills and using assistive devices like prosthetics or wheelchairs. Furthermore occupational therapists can employ psychosocial interventions to aid people suffering from mental health issues.

During the psychiatric evaluation, you will be asked questions about your mental state and how it affects your day-to-day life. This will include how you feel, whether your symptoms make it difficult to look after your own or others, and whether you are acting in a way that could be detrimental to you or others. The therapist could also inquire about your family and home circumstances. They will also ask you about any medication that you are taking and whether it is working.

The therapist will design an individual treatment plan tailored to your needs, including therapies and other types of support. This can help you recover and return to a normal life after an illness that is mental. Nurses

Nurses will evaluate a patient's mental health and well-being and note down their symptoms such as anxiety and depression. They will also inquire about the impact cost of psychiatric hospitalization per day uk these symptoms on their life and how they've been managing their day-to-day tasks. They may also examine the person physically and discuss any medications they are taking. The nurse will also inquire about their family and home circumstances and whether they have any needs for care and if there is anyone who is dependent on them for assistance with daily living tasks.

They will also perform a risk assessment to determine if the person is at risk of harming themselves or others. They will inquire about any recent changes in the person's behavior and also their family, social and work situation. They will also ask about any drugs or alcohol they are using, and whether they have any health issues. They will also examine their body to determine if they have any injuries or medical conditions which might affect mental health.

The nurses will then carry out an examination of the mental state (MSE) that will examine 10 aspects of the patient: appearance, behaviour speech, affect, thoughts, perception, insight and judgment. The nurses will take notes and record their observations. They will then write a report, and send it to the psychiatrist, who will make a decision on a diagnosis.
